Located on the Southern bank of Lake Garda, in correspondence with a long and narrow peninsula that divides the gulfs of Desenzano and Peschiera, Sirmione - Sirmio for the Roman people - is a famous spa and holiday destination.Sirmione still holds all the ancient ruins of the famous villa which is said to belong to the famous Veronese poet Caio Valerio Catullo who lived in Sirmione during the first century B.C..Between 1277 and 1278 the Scaligero Fortress, with imposing embattled towers, was built in order to defend the area.This delightful resort offers the visitor enchanting panoramas of the lake along with the possibility of practising various water sports (windsurfing, sailing). The area has sports and recreational facilities, a dock and a small port.
